How much does it cost to rent a home in Newtonville?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Newtonville 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,181 | $1,425 | $6,800 |
Newtonville 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$3,845 | $1,000 | $9,000 |
Newtonville 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$4,681 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
Newtonville 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$5,771 | $1,000 | $10,000+ |
Newtonville 6 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$7,448 | $950 | $10,000+ |
Newtonville 7 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,360 | $1,025 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about Newtonville
What type of rentals are currently available in Newtonville?
There are currently 4937 Apartments for Rent in Newtonville, MA with pricing that ranges from $880 to $50,000. There are also 3721 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Newtonville ranging from $950 to $40,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Newtonville?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Newtonville ranges from $950 to $40,000 with an average monthly rent of $4,199.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Newtonville?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Newtonville range from $1,200 to $22,140,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,000 to $9,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,000 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$920.
